{"id":1785,"date":"2023-02-26T09:40:28","date_gmt":"2023-02-26T14:40:28","guid":{"rendered":"https:\/\/dc540.org\/xxx\/?p=1785"},"modified":"2023-02-26T09:40:31","modified_gmt":"2023-02-26T14:40:31","slug":"fitness-data-pt-3","status":"publish","type":"post","link":"https:\/\/dc540.org\/xxx\/2023\/02\/fitness-data-pt-3\/","title":{"rendered":"Fitness data pt 3"},"content":{"rendered":"\n<p>I managed to shrink a whole bunch of data into a single-page, semi-coherent dashboard. The only thing not automated on this whole thing is weight. I have my Withings scale communicating with Health Mate which is tied to Google Fit, and Oura is supposed to swing with Google Fit, but that intermittent weight data isn&#8217;t it making it into Oura. So I&#8217;m using the &#8220;Tags&#8221; feature fo the Oura app to enter my weight every morning, and my script recognizes the data type and inserts a MySQL row for it. I have less than 30 days of data at this point. I can&#8217;t wait to see what 90 days or even a year looks like. I&#8217;ll probably be making these graphs even more pretty and useful as my time and experience with Grafana increases. A week ago was the first time I touched it.<\/p>\n\n\n\n<figure class=\"wp-block-image size-large\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"528\" src=\"https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.38.36-AM-1024x528.png\" alt=\"\" class=\"wp-image-1787\" srcset=\"https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.38.36-AM-1024x528.png 1024w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.38.36-AM-300x155.png 300w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.38.36-AM-768x396.png 768w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.38.36-AM-1536x792.png 1536w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.38.36-AM-2048x1055.png 2048w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.38.36-AM-350x180.png 350w\" sizes=\"auto, (max-width: 767px) 89vw, (max-width: 1000px) 54vw, (max-width: 1071px) 543px, 580px\" \/><\/figure>\n\n\n\n<figure class=\"wp-block-image size-large\"><img loading=\"lazy\" decoding=\"async\" width=\"1024\" height=\"525\" src=\"https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.25.58-AM-1024x525.png\" alt=\"\" class=\"wp-image-1786\" srcset=\"https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.25.58-AM-1024x525.png 1024w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.25.58-AM-300x154.png 300w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.25.58-AM-768x394.png 768w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.25.58-AM-1536x787.png 1536w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.25.58-AM-2048x1049.png 2048w, https:\/\/dc540.org\/xxx\/wp-content\/uploads\/2023\/02\/Screenshot-2023-02-26-at-9.25.58-AM-350x179.png 350w\" sizes=\"auto, (max-width: 767px) 89vw, (max-width: 1000px) 54vw, (max-width: 1071px) 543px, 580px\" \/><\/figure>\n","protected":false},"excerpt":{"rendered":"<p>I managed to shrink a whole bunch of data into a single-page, semi-coherent dashboard. The only thing not automated on this whole thing is weight. I have my Withings scale &hellip; <\/p>\n<p class=\"link-more\"><a href=\"https:\/\/dc540.org\/xxx\/2023\/02\/fitness-data-pt-3\/\" class=\"more-link\">Continue reading<span class=\"screen-reader-text\"> &#8220;Fitness data pt 3&#8221;<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_jetpack_memberships_contains_paid_content":false,"footnotes":"","jetpack_publicize_message":"","jetpack_publicize_feature_enabled":true,"jetpack_social_post_already_shared":true,"jetpack_social_options":{"image_generator_settings":{"template":"highway","default_image_id":0,"font":"","enabled":false},"version":2}},"categories":[1],"tags":[],"class_list":["post-1785","post","type-post","status-publish","format-standard","hentry","category-uncategorized"],"jetpack_publicize_connections":[],"jetpack_featured_media_url":"","jetpack_likes_enabled":true,"j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/posts\/1785","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/comments?post=1785"}],"version-history":[{"count":2,"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/posts\/1785\/revisions"}],"predecessor-version":[{"id":1789,"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/posts\/1785\/revisions\/1789"}],"wp:attachment":[{"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/media?parent=1785"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/categories?post=1785"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/dc540.org\/xxx\/wp-json\/wp\/v2\/tags?post=1785"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}